Why Did They Throw Rice At A Wedding. One such tradition that has stood the test of time is the act of throwing rice at the newlywed couple as they exit the ceremony. But have you ever wondered why rice specifically is chosen for this symbolic gesture? When guests throw rice at a wedding, it symbolizes showering the couple with good luck, prosperity, and fertility.
